Book Summary The Synthetic Workforce challenges the obsolete industrial-era reliance on rigid, standardized processes. It posits that the future of enterprise value does not lie in human labor performing repetitive tasks, but in human-led curiosity directing autonomous AI agents. By integrating personal experiences from tech research and real-world infrastructure projects like NexusOne AI and the Anoth development, the book demonstrates how to build "Digital Employees" using orchestration tools like n8n and Python. It guides readers through the architectural shift of five critical sectors, explores the ethics of human-AI synergy, and looks toward the long-term future of AI-managed interplanetary logistics.
